434MHz Yagi Construction by Randomskk

434MHz Yagi Construction

I made up a yagi for the 70cm band to use to track high altitude balloons (ukhas.org.uk, cuspaceflight.co.uk). It worked pretty well! The photos detail the construction steps, more or less.

This step:
attaching wires to the aluminium dipole. this is friggin' hard! I cut notches as seen in the last picture, then used my knife to scratch away the surface coating of the aluminium around the notch and on top and around the end of the rod, then ran feeder wire through the notch and around one side, soldered it to itself, filled the notch with solder too, soldered the wire to the exposed aluminium on the outside of the rod, applied more solder, used cable ties to hold it in place, then smeared the whole thing in epoxy. it held!
